The Seam Docs MCP Server is a public, read-only Model Context Protocol server. It gives coding agents access to Seam documentation, API schemas and implementation guides. Connect it to look up supported devices, verify an endpoint, or load a task-specific guide before writing code. The server is intended for developers integrating with Seam who want Claude to answer Seam questions accurately, whether they’re looking up an API endpoint, checking which lock models support mobile keys, or finding the right integration guide. It is read-only: it cannot control devices, manage access codes, create resources, or perform any other write operations against the Seam API.

Server Details

No API key, account, or sign-up is required to use the Seam Docs MCP server. It only reads and returns Seam’s public documentation.

Connect From Claude.ai

  1. Sign in to claude.ai.
  2. Open Settings → Connectors.
  3. Click Add custom connector.
  4. Set the URL to https://mcp.seam.co/mcp.
  5. Set the Name to Seam Docs.
  6. Save. No authentication is required.
The connector is now available to Claude in any new conversation.

Connect From Claude Desktop

  1. Open Claude Desktop and go to Settings → Connectors.
  2. Click Add custom connector.
  3. Set the URL to https://mcp.seam.co/mcp.
  4. Set the Name to Seam Docs.
  5. Save and restart Claude Desktop if prompted.

Available Tools

The public endpoint exposes seven read-only tools. Use the tools returned by your client’s current discovery response. Your agent can use these sources to verify a device’s capabilities and choose its next implementation step. The public endpoint does not make authenticated calls to your workspace. For an agent that needs to work with your workspace, Seam also offers an authenticated MCP endpoint at https://mcp.seam.co/mcp/authenticated. It uses a separate OAuth sign-in and delegated session. Follow the current project_setup guide for setup and discover the tools exposed by that authenticated endpoint. Do not put an API key in the public endpoint configuration.

Troubleshooting

  • 403 Forbidden on connection — The server only accepts requests from approved origins (mcp.seam.co, claude.ai, app.claude.ai, and localhost). Requests from other origins are rejected.
  • Empty search results — If search_docs returns nothing, broaden your query. Use Seam API resource names (for example, access_codes) rather than SDK-specific method names, and use generic capability terms (for example, “mobile keys”) when searching for devices.
  • Connection refused — Confirm that your network allows outbound HTTPS to mcp.seam.co. Some corporate firewalls block custom MCP endpoints.
